The Significance of Data in Modern Gaming
Over the past decade, the gaming industry has witnessed an exponential growth in the volume and complexity of game-related data. From precise in-game metrics to physiological feedback, analyzing these data streams offers unparalleled insights into player performance. For example, professional teams now utilize tracking systems that quantify reaction times, movement accuracy, and decision-making patterns, turning raw data into actionable intelligence.

Building a Data-Centric Practice Regimen
Effective data utilization involves multiple steps: collection, analysis, interpretation, and implementation. Here, a layered approach ensures that insights translate into meaningful improvements:
- Data Collection: Using high-precision tracking tools, players can log every movement, decision, and reaction. Wearables and software integrations provide real-time feedback and comprehensive logs.
- Analysis: Data scientists and analysts distill raw data into meaningful patterns. Machine learning algorithms can identify strengths, weaknesses, and emergent trends, even for individual players.
- Interpretation: Coaches interpret data insights with contextual understanding of gameplay, translating numbers into strategic adjustments.
- Implementation: Training routines and in-game strategies are refined based on these insights, forming a cycle of continuous improvement.
Case Study: Data-Driven Performance Enhancement
A recent case study from a leading UK esports organisation involved integrating in-game telemetry data with physiological metrics. By analyzing reaction times and heart rate variability, they identified stress patterns impacting gameplay during high-stakes matches. Implementing biofeedback training alongside strategic adjustments, the team achieved a measurable increase in consistency and performance.
